ABC Monday Prime 8-11pm (12.3 million and 1.9/5 in AD18-49): ABC paced within 200k viewers of tying NBC for the viewership lead on Monday (12.3 million vs. 12.5 million) and delivered its most competitive finish this season.

The Net topped CBS by 5.0 million viewers (7.3 million) and FOX by 6.9 million viewers (5.4 million). In addition, ABC outdelivered FOX on the night by 19% in Adults 18-49 (1.9/5 vs. 1.6/4).

DWTS 8-10pm (13.1 million and 1.9/5 in AD18-49): ABC's Dancing with the Stars was the 2nd-most-watched entertainment show on Monday, coming within 2% NBC's The Voice (13.1 million vs. 13.4 million) on the night to mark its closest finish this season. Also in its time period, Dancing outdrew CBS' 2-hour comedy block by 5.1 million viewers (8.0 million). No celebrity was eliminated this week. ABC's DWTS grew its overall audience week to week (13.1 million vs. 13.0 million) to deliver its most-watched telecast in 4 weeks - since 9/23/13.

Castle 10-11pm (10.6 million and 1.9/5 in AD18-49): Ranking as the most-watched series during the 10 o'clock hour for the 2nd week in a row, Castle continued to draw a larger audience than NBC's Blacklist (10.64 million vs. 10.57 million) to stand as Monday's #1 scripted program.
